BookmarkSubscribeRSS Feed
rramcharan
Fluorite | Level 6

Hi there is there a simple way to open Base SAS v.9 from a VB script and run a pre- written sas program that needs parameters for macro's within the sas code?

 

I start SAS as :

 

"C:\Program Files\SASHome\SASFoundation\9.4\sas.exe" -CONFIG "C:\Program Files\SASHome\SASFoundation\9.4\nls\en\sasv9.cfg"

 

 

Thanks

 

Rob

1 REPLY 1
Kurt_Bremser
Super User

See the -sysin option for running SAS code in batch.

See -sysparm to hand parameters over to the code

If you store values in environment variables, you can use the sysget() and %sysget() functions to retrieve them.

How to Concatenate Values

Learn how use the CAT functions in SAS to join values from multiple variables into a single value.

Find more tutorials on the SAS Users YouTube channel.

SAS Training: Just a Click Away

 Ready to level-up your skills? Choose your own adventure.

Browse our catalog!

Discussion stats
  • 1 reply
  • 1056 views
  • 1 like
  • 2 in conversation